One of the most common questions people ask is: How long does the Invisalign process take? The duration depends on how complex your alignment is, but here’s what you can typically expect:
To make progress, your aligners need to be in place 20 to 22 hours per day. You should only remove them for:
Inconsistent wear — taking them out too often or not long enough — slows movement and extends treatment.
The duration you’ll wear Invisalign depends on your specific case, but wearing them faithfully is the key to staying on schedule.
